Barnabas Center was recently awarded two grants supporting their Dental Program: the Delta Dental Community Care Foundation grant for $20,000 and Florida Dental Association 2022 Project: Dentists Care grant for $4,000. The grants will support Barnabas patients with the purchase of much-needed dental supplies for their clinics.

The Barnabas dental program provides affordable dental services for low- to moderate-income adults living in Nassau County, who have no health insurance, and includes exams, extractions, cleanings and more. Last year, the clinic was able to serve 506 patients through 1,848 visits out of their Fernandina Beach office and their satellite office in Hilliard.  

When asked about this funding, Jamie Reynolds, Barnabas president and CEO said, “We are grateful for our community who supports our dental program and the partners, like Delta Dental Community Care Foundation and the Florida Dental Association, who invest in our community. We are smiling too!”
